Karachi: MCB Investment Management Limited, the management company behind the Pakistan Capital Market Fund, has announced its financial results for the half year ending December 31, 2024. The results were approved by the company's Board of Directors during a meeting held at the Head Office in Karachi on Tuesday, February 4, 2025, at 3:00 p.m.
The comprehensive financial statements released include the Statement of Assets and Liabilities, Statement of Profit and Loss, Statement of Other Comprehensive Income, Statement of Movement in Unit Holders' Fund, and the Statement of Cash Flows. However, earnings per unit (EPU) were not disclosed due to the management's opinion that the calculation of the weighted average number of units is impracticable.
According to the disclosed financials, the total assets of the Pakistan Capital Market Fund as of December 31, 2024, amounted to 705.31 million, reflecting a significant increase from 535.67 million in June 2024. Correspondingly, the net assets rose to 691.56 million from 520.37 million during the same period, indicating a robust performance.
The net asset value (NAV) per unit witnessed a notable increase, reaching 22.43 from 17.11 at the beginning of the period. The number of units in issue also saw a slight increase from 30.406 million units in June 2024 to 30.829 million units by the end of December 2024.
The financial results also highlighted a substantial increase in net income for the period after taxation, which climbed to 164.67 million from 143.53 million in the previous year. Total comprehensive income for the period matched the net income figures at 164.67 million. The fund's capital gains and undistributed income played a significant role in this financial upturn.
According to information available from the Pakistan Stock Exchange (PSX), the company's income comprising of capital gains on the sale of investments was recorded at 69.65 million for the half year ended December 31, 2024. Dividend income and profit from bank deposits contributed 25.74 million and 14.29 million, respectively, to the total income, which amounted to 179.30 million.
The statement of cash flows revealed that net cash flows generated from operating activities stood at 64.88 million, while net cash flow from financing activities was 6.53 million. The fund's cash and cash equivalents increased significantly, from 157.44 million at the beginning of the period to 228.85 million by the end of December 2024.
